Harry S. Truman was the 33rd President of the United States, serving from 1945 to 1953. Born in Missouri in 1884, Truman had a modest upbringing. He served in World War I and later entered politics, becoming a U.S. senator in 1934. Truman assumed the presidency after the death of Franklin D. Roosevelt and made the controversial decision to drop atomic bombs on Japan, ending World War II. He also implemented the Marshall Plan for post-war Europe and founded NATO. Truman's presidency was marked by the establishment of many policies and programs that shaped the post-war era. He passed the Truman Doctrine, aiding Greece and Turkey against communism, and the Fair Deal, advocating for social welfare. Truman retired to Missouri after leaving office and passed away in 1972. He is remembered as a decisive leader during a critical period in American history.
